This may result in GCC discarding -those symbols as unreferenced. +@strong{Warning:} The C standards do not specify semantics for @code{asm}, +making it a potential source of incompatibilities between compilers. These +incompatibilities may not produce compiler warnings/errors. + +GCC does not parse basic @code{asm}'s @var{AssemblerInstructions}, which +means there is no way to communicate to the compiler what is happening +inside them. GCC has no visibility of symbols in the @code{asm} and may +discard them as unreferenced. It also does not know about side effects of +the assembler code, such as modifications to memory or registers. Unlike +some compilers, GCC assumes that no changes to either memory or registers +occur. This assumption may change in a future release. + +To avoid complications from future changes to the semantics and the +compatibility issues between compilers, consider replacing basic @code{asm} +with extended @code{asm}. See +@uref{https://gcc.gnu.org/wiki/ConvertBasicAsmToExtended, How to convert +from basic asm to extended asm} for information about how to perform this +conversion.
